    Abstract: A flow velocity meter, for measuring flow velocity of a fluid, has a distributed acoustic sensor along aq longitudinal direction, which has a distributed sensing element. The distributed sensing element is acoustically coupled to a distributed fluid-contact surface via a distributed acoustic path extending between the distributed fluid-contact surface and the distributed sensing element. Moreover the distributed acoustic path is fully bypassing the fluid. At least a part of the fluid-contact surface is provided with a flow-disturbing surface texture having a surface relief with a pre-determined pattern in said longitudinal direction. Acoustic flow noise, emitted as a result of the fluid flowing along and in contact with the flow-disturbing surface texture, is picked up by the distributed sensing element as a distributed acoustic signal.

    Abstract: A method of providing optical fiber in a wellbore may include lowering a spindle holding the optical fiber through the wellbore and anchoring a distal end of the optical fiber in the wellbore. The method may also include drawing the optical fiber from the spindle by pulling the spindle back through the wellbore. A device for providing optical fiber in a wellbore may include a spindle configured to hold at least a portion of the optical fiber as the spindle moves through the wellbore. The optical fiber is drawn from the spindle as the spindle passes through the wellbore.
